Newcastle United are reportedly keen on Francesco Vicari.

According to Sport Mediaset in Italy, Newcastle United are interested in SPAL defender Francesco Vicari as Rafael Benitez seemingly eyes up potential January targets.
The Magpies lost 2-0 at home to Leicester City on Saturday afternoon as their dismal start to the season continues, having claimed just two points in seven games to open the campaign.
Questions linger over Benitez’s future as Newcastle boss as he seeks backing to make new signings in January, and he may still be in the market for defensive reinforcements.
Sport Mediaset report that Newcastle want to land SPAL defender Vicari in January, even though the Magpies brought in two defenders over the summer.
With Florian Lejeune injured and Chancel Mbemba sold to Porto, Benitez brought in Fabian Schar and Federico Fernandez, and even though Lejeune is returning to bolster the defensive ranks alongside Schar, Fernandez, Jamaal Lascelles and Ciaran Clark.
Signing another centre back would therefore be a huge surprise, but Vicari has starred in Serie A since SPAL’s promotion last year, and he could simply be a target in case Lascelles – heavily linked to other Premier League clubs – moves on in 2019.

Benitez had two spells in Italian football with Inter Milan and Napoli, and may still have eyes on impressive performers in Italy, with Vicari certainly fitting the bill.
The 24-year-old, who stands at 6ft 4in tall, has been a mainstay of the SPAL side since his 2016 move from Novara, and Benitez is understood to be keen on bringing him to England – even though another centre back would be a strange choice for the Magpies as things stand.
